Pixelium Design
Pixelium Design – 基于 Vue 的像素风 UI 组件库,使用 TypeScript 与 Vite 构建。怀旧像素美学、可树摇组件、深浅主题,开箱即用,类型安全。
🚀 技术栈
- Vue 3 ‑ 支持 Composition API ⚗️ 等全部现代特性
- TypeScript ‑ 基于 TS 类型系统,开箱即用的类型安全 ✅
- Vite ‑ ⚡ 极速冷启动 + 热更新 🔥,生产环境基于 Rollup 构建 📦
- oxlint ‑ 🦀 用 Rust 编写的超快 Lint 工具,保障代码质量与一致性 ✨
🎨 功能特性
- 像素美学 ‑ 复古像素外观 👾,可自定义分辨率与调色 🎮
- OKlab 调色板 ‑ 基于 OKlab 色彩模型的主题生成器 🌈,一键生成自定义调色板 🎨
- 树摇优化 ‑ 每个组件独立导出 🧩,未使用代码自动剔除 🗑️
- 暗黑模式 ‑ 🌙 支持暗黑模式,可跟随系统或手动切换 🔦
许可证
Pixelium Design 使用 MIT 许可证发布。
本项目使用的第三方资源:
- 字体:Fusion Pixel,采用 SIL OFL 1.1 许可证
- 图标:Icons from Pixel Icon Library by HackerNoon,pixel-icon-library,采用 CC BY 4.0 International 许可证